Output 75de2f105cc59c23aeb714d02fb355d69df85abdf5e764f9abdfe2b31cb71a2d:0

value
9588373
script pubkey
OP_0 OP_PUSHBYTES_20 3d10eb02e284076fbba08e154913236c0b4eb502
address
bc1q85gwkqhzssrklwaq3c25jyerds95adgzr9u83s
transaction
75de2f105cc59c23aeb714d02fb355d69df85abdf5e764f9abdfe2b31cb71a2d
confirmations
208763
spent
true